39. In a large US bank, an individual leads a team in charge of overseeing the governance and effectiveness of the bank's transaction monitoring approach. Which strategies should the team implement? (Select Two.)
Answer: A,D
Implementing Periodic Reviews of Transaction Monitoring Scenarios
The team should implement periodic reviews of transaction monitoring scenarios and their productivity to ensure that appropriate AML typologies are reflected. This strategy is essential for maintaining an effective transaction monitoring approach and enhancing the overall governance of the bank's compliance program.
A) Periodic review of transaction monitoring scenarios and their productivity to ensure that appropriate AML typologies are reflected
This option is correct as it directly addresses the need for ongoing assessment of transaction monitoring scenarios. By regularly reviewing these scenarios, the team can identify and incorporate relevant AML typologies, thus improving the effectiveness of the monitoring process and 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ements.
B) Periodic review of client profiles to ensure that the most up-to-date information is on file for high-risk clients in line with the bank's internal policies and procedures
While important for risk management, this option is not directly related to the governance and effectiveness of the transaction monitoring approach. It focuses more on customer due diligence rather than the specific monitoring scenarios that need to be evaluated for compliance and effectiveness.
C) Periodic review of suspicious activity reports (SARs) filed with FinCEN to determine whether any should be withdrawn
This option is also not the best choice as it pertains to the review of SARs after they are filed rather than the proactive monitoring of transactions. The effectiveness of transaction monitoring is better served by focusing on the scenarios that trigger these reports rather than evaluating the reports themselves.
D) Periodic review of the transaction monitoring scenarios and their productivity to ensure that appropriate AML typologies are reflected
This option is correct and is essentially a reiteration of Option A. It emphasizes the importance of regularly assessing transaction monitoring scenarios and ensuring their alignment with relevant AML typologies, which is critical for effective governance and compliance within the bank.
